While there haven’t been any substantial changes with the Survivor Series betting odds in terms of projected results, we are still able to analyze the data fluctuations and in some cases the lack thereof. Those that were graded to win tonight are still favored, however on a match-by-match, by-the-odds basis we are able to identify whose favorable odds have increased, decreased and have gone completely unchanged.

Those that have seem their odds increase significantly include United States Champion Shinsuke Nakamura, Cruiserweight Champion Buddy Murphy and the Men’s Team Raw Survivor Series Team. Ronda Rousey has also saw her odds increase slightly, but not nearly to the degree of the competitors named in the previous sentence.

There are also two sports book favorites that, while still projected to win, have seen their odds decrease a bit. These include the Raw Tag Team Champions The Authors of Pain and the Smackdown Women’s Survivor Series Team.

Two matches have not seen any change whatsoever in the odds as Universal Champion Brock Lesnar has the exact same odds to defeat newly crowned WWE Champion Daniel Bryan and the same for the Smackdown Tag Team Survivor Series group.

For those unfamiliar with reading the betting odds, a minus sign represents the favorite, while the plus sign indicates the underdog. The size of the corresponding number tells us how favored or unfavorable the wrestler(s) happen to be at a given time, although odds do fluctuate and even reverse altogether. All matches listed below are under “end of broadcast” grading, meaning the final result in the event of a match being restarted or having the decision reversed.

The oddsmakers have set Vegas Styles lines for WWE Survivor Series, an event that features Inter-Brand Play between Raw and Smackdown. Out of eight matches, Raw is favored in five of them, leaving Smackdown projected as winning only three matches. While WWE touts both brands as being equal, the company has also been criticized for showing favoritism to Raw as the flagship show.

Recent trends continue with Raw Women’s Champion Ronda Rousey being the most favored overall on the card, and thus far she has been unstoppable so these odds are sensible. Universal Champion Brock Lesnar has impressive odds to defeat newly crowned WWE Champion Daniel Bryan in a match that had been planned years ago, but scrapped due to injuries suffered by Bryan.

Four hard-hitting bruisers meet in tag team competition when Raw Tag Champs, The Authors of Pain take on Smackdown Tag Champs Sheamus & Cesaro. The younger AoP is favored to capture victory for the Raw Brand. Elsewhere on the card, United States Champion Shinsuke Nakamura is the favorite against Intercontinental Champion Seth Rollins.

Survivor Series on the WWE Network is looking to be another PPV event where the smart money is not going to emerge at the last minute. This has been the trend since Summerslam. Even though the projected winners still typically hold true, we haven’t seem odds flipping into the opposite direction leading up to the event.

The two matches that started with the longest odds initially have moved even further with Brock Lesnar favored at -1500 against AJ Styles and The Shield favored at -4500 against The New Day. These are the type of odds we typically see for the “smart money odds”, however when this happens it is for every match across the board. These particular heavy favorites are simply due to the results being presumably predictable.

At one point, the Men’s Survivor Series match had even odds, but this went back into the direction of Smackdown, currently sitting at -140. This is still too close to call however. The Women’s Survivor Series match has Team Raw favored at a more decisive -320.

In other matches Charlotte Flair is favored over Alexa Bliss,  The Usos are favored over Cesaro & Sheamus, The Miz are projected to beat Baron Corbin and for the WWE Cruiserweight Championship, Enzo Amore is favored to retain over Kalisto.

To read these odds is simple. The minus sign indicates the favorite and the plus sign for the underdog. The corresponding number after the plus or minus represents just how favored or unfavored the performer(s) happen to be.

Early betting odds for the absolutely loaded card of Survivor Series have been set in the European market, and while many of these are relatively close lines, there are two that immediately stick out as lopsided. The first of these would be be WWE Universal Champion Brock Lesnar being favored at -500 against AJ Styles who is at +300 currently. At face value, Lesnar should be favored, but in addition it would be difficult to believe Jinder Mahal will not get involved here. Mahal, whose long title reign was ended be Styles recently, has no announced involvement for Survivor Series and one would think that a performer being built up for most of 2017 would not make some sort of meaningful appearance.

Next, The Shield is also favored at -500 to defeat the New Day who are a +300 underdog. With The Shield recently reuniting and being one of the hottest acts in WWE, it is important for them to keep their momentum.

For the traditional Survivor Series matches, Team Smackdown is favored at -167 on the Men’s side, whereas for the Women Raw is favored at -295.

In a battle of the Women’s Champions, Charlotte Flair is slightly favored at -155 against Alexa Bliss at +110. This is tough to call. While Bliss is having a fantastic run currently, the recent 30 for 30 on ESPN for Ric Flair has renewed Charlotte Flair’s star power. It’s no coincidence that Ric appeared on Smackdown to celebrate his daughter’s Championship win and has also been announced to appear on Starrcade.

In other matches, IC Champion The Miz is slightly favored at -139 over Baron Corbin as an even bet at +100. The only title on the line for this event is the Cruiserweight Championship, which Enzo Amore is projected to retain at -225 against Kalisto.
